Making Quality Hay on a Small-Scale Farm
Making good hay is both an art and a science, a four-step dance with Mother Nature: cutting, curing, raking, and baling. The goal is simple: to cut grass or legumes at their nutritional peak and dry them to a moisture level of 15-20% before rain or excessive sun degrades their quality. Too wet, and you risk mold or, even worse, a barn fire from spontaneous combustion. Too dry, and the nutritious leaves shatter and turn to dust, leaving you with little more than straw.
On a small farm, your fields might be hilly, oddly shaped, or dotted with obstacles—conditions where massive commercial equipment is impractical or impossible to use. The challenge is to find machinery that is nimble enough for your acreage but robust enough to perform each critical step reliably. Your timeline is compressed, and a single broken-down machine can mean losing an entire cutting.
This is why your equipment choices are so crucial. Each piece, from the mower that makes the first cut to the spear that moves the final bale, must work in concert with your tractor and your land. The Right Tractor for Your Hay Operation
Before you buy a single implement, you must have the right tractor. It is the heart of your entire haying system, and every other piece of equipment depends on it. For a small-scale operation, you don’t need a 100-horsepower beast; you need a compact or sub-compact utility tractor that is properly equipped for the work ahead.
The three most important specifications to consider are Power Take-Off (PTO) horsepower, three-point hitch lift capacity, and hydraulic remotes. The PTO drives the mower, tedder, and baler, and each implement has a minimum HP requirement. Always ensure your tractor’s PTO rating exceeds the implement’s needs by a healthy margin for safety and performance. The three-point hitch lifts and lowers the equipment, so its capacity must be sufficient for your heaviest attachment, which is often the baler.
Finally, hydraulic remotes—the ports on the back of the tractor that power hydraulic functions—are essential for operating modern balers, which use hydraulic cylinders to open and close the tailgate. A tractor without the right power and features is a frustrating bottleneck. Get the tractor right first, and the rest of the system will fall into place.
Sickle Bar Mower – BCS Duplex Mower Attachment
The first step in making hay is a clean, even cut. While disc mowers are fast, they can be aggressive, require more horsepower, and struggle on rough terrain. For small, uneven pastures, a sickle bar mower is a superior choice. It works like a giant pair of scissors, slicing stems cleanly at the base without pulverizing the grass, which allows for faster drying and less leaf loss.

Hay Tedder – Tar River T-200 Two-Rotor Tedder
After cutting, hay needs to be fluffed to ensure it dries evenly. This is the job of a tedder, an implement that gently lifts and spreads the cut hay, exposing the damp underside to sun and air. Skipping this step, especially in humid climates, is a recipe for moldy, inconsistent bales. A tedder can shave a full day or more off your drying time, which is often the difference between getting hay in the barn and watching it get rained on.

Wheel Rake – Frontier WR1008 V-Wheel Rake
Once the hay is properly cured, you need to gather it into neat rows, or "windrows," for the baler to pick up. A wheel rake is the simplest and most reliable tool for this job on a small scale. Unlike PTO-driven rakes, wheel rakes are ground-driven—the forward motion of the tractor causes the wheels to spin and sweep the hay to the center. This means no extra demand on your PTO and fewer moving parts to break.

Mini Round Baler – Abbriata M60 Mini Round Baler
The baler is the final and most significant investment in your haying system. For small-scale operations, mini round balers are a game-changer. They create small, dense, weather-resistant bales (typically 40-60 lbs) that are easy to handle, transport, and store without heavy equipment. They also require significantly less tractor horsepower than their larger cousins.

How to Ensure Your Hay is Properly Cured and Safe
Baling hay at the correct moisture level is the single most important factor for quality and safety. Hay baled too wet (above 20% moisture) will grow mold, making it unpalatable and even dangerous for livestock. Worse, the biological activity in damp hay generates immense heat, creating a very real risk of spontaneous combustion and barn fires. Hay that is too dry will lose its leaves during the baling process, resulting in a bale of low nutritional value.
The old-timer’s method of twisting a handful of hay to see if it’s brittle or cool to the touch has its place, but it’s not a substitute for objective data. The ideal moisture content for baling is between 15% and 18%. This narrow window requires a precise tool to measure moisture accurately from deep within the windrow, not just on the sun-baked surface.
Relying on guesswork is a gamble you can’t afford to lose. A single bad batch of hay can sicken your animals, and a smoldering bale can take your entire barn with it. Taking the time to test your hay before baling isn’t an extra step; it’s a fundamental part of the process.

Best Practices for Storing Your Hay Bales
Your work isn’t done when the last bale leaves the field. Proper storage is essential to protect the quality and nutritional value you worked so hard to create. The enemies of stored hay are moisture, poor ventilation, and direct sunlight. Storing hay directly on the ground, even inside a barn, is a mistake, as ground moisture will wick up into the bottom layer of bales and cause them to mold.
Always store hay on a raised, dry surface. A layer of wooden pallets is an excellent and inexpensive solution, as it allows air to circulate underneath the bales. If storing in a loft or stack, arrange the bales with small gaps between them to encourage airflow and allow any residual moisture to escape. If you have a traditional barn with a haymow, a simple hay elevator can save your back when it’s time to load the loft.
For outdoor storage, which should only be a short-term solution, arrange the bales in a single row on a well-drained spot and cover them securely with a high-quality tarp. Ensure the tarp is tightly secured to prevent wind from getting underneath and trapping moisture. Protecting your finished bales is the final step in ensuring your animals have safe, quality feed all winter long.
